    Are you looking to make a difference to the lives of young people with severe, complex and moderate learning difficulties and disabilities? Would you like to be part of a community and build your career within a School that is passionate about every individual person as well as their families?

    Our School is looking for enthusiastic and motivated Teaching Assistants to complement our educational team.

    Working with students who have varied learning needs and often quite complex support needs, you'll be assisting our teachers and other colleagues to deliver learning programmes; both in the classroom and the community. Typically, your role will be to support the class teacher to deliver specific curriculum sessions, working on a one-to-one basis helping students in their small group, attending to their learning and physical needs including therapy programmes.

    Applicants should be good communicators, empathetic, creative and passionate about education. You bring the motivation and we will provide a position which offers tremendous fulfilment, plus a fantastic range of training and support to develop your skills in this sector.

    The Sheiling Ringwood is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young adults and expects all staff to share this commitment. An enhanced DBS and Barred List check will be required. Staff are also prohibited from promoting extremist/radical religious or one-sided political views whilst working at The Sheiling Ringwood and /or whilst participating in activities associated with their employment.

    This role is UK based and your right to work will need to be established as part of the appointment process. We will also carry out an online search for all shortlisted candidates, in line with the latest Keeping Children Safe in Education (KCSIE) guidelines.
